We used leaves to make leaf rubbings with crayons. You can make your own leaf rubbings at home.
  • collect some leaves
  • take them inside
  • place under a paper
  • hold the paper still with whatever hand you don't color with
  • rub the side of a crayon over top of the leaf under the paper
  • when completely finished lift paper off and admire
